Job description

We are seeking a professional, dependable, and vigilant Unarmed Transit Security Officer to help ensure a safe and welcoming environment for the public. The ideal candidate is proactive, calm under pressure, and committed to delivering exceptional customer service while protecting people and property.

Key Responsibilities
  • Maintain a strong, visible presence throughout assigned areas, performing routine security patrols and checkpoint check-ins.
  • Monitor for and promptly report suspicious behavior, safety hazards, and equipment malfunctions (e.g., escalator issues, liquid spills), using proper documentation and communication protocols.
  • Enforce applicable laws, organizational policies, and procedures to maintain public order and safety.
  • Provide professional and courteous assistance to passengers and members of the public, ensuring a safe and welcoming environment.
  • Respond to various incidents including medical emergencies, individuals in crisis, safety hazards, and maintenance‑related issues.
  • Participate in partial or full evacuations and respond to mass casualty incidents (MCIs), including deployment of MCI equipment when necessary.
  • Observe and report on the operability and safety of vertical conveyances (e.g., elevators and escalators).
  • Monitor surveillance systems and alarm panels to maintain situational awareness and identify potential threats.
  • Intervene to prevent or de‑escalate actions that may be harmful to individuals or property, exercising sound judgment and conflict resolution skills.
  • Work collaboratively with fellow officers, law enforcement, emergency responders, and other agencies to ensure coordinated safety efforts.
  • Prepare accurate, detailed, and timely reports documenting incidents, observations, and actions taken.
  • Remain composed and professional under stress, maintaining control during high‑pressure or emergency situations.

Qualifications
Minimum Qualifications
  • Must be a U.S. Person as defined by 22 USC
  • 6010.
  • Must be 21 years of age or older.
  • High school diploma, GED, or equivalent required.
  • Minimum of two (2) years of relevant, responsible experience in security, military, law enforcement, or similar roles.
  • Ability to pass a comprehensive background check.
  • No disqualifying criminal history—evaluated based on the severity and recency of offenses, relevance to the role, and other applicable factors.
  • Must pass a drug screening, including testing for marijuana/THC per DOT regulations.
  • Possession of a permanent Washington State Guard License is required.
  • Ability to write detailed reports in English and pass a reading comprehension assessment.
  • Ability to read, understand, and apply rules, policies, and training materials in English.
  • Capable of recognizing and appropriately responding to potential threats or persons in crisis.
  • Strong interpersonal and communication skills; able to de‑escalate tense situations professionally.
  • Comfortable working outdoors in various weather conditions and interacting with a diverse public.
  • Must meet physical requirements of the role, including:
    • Performing a physical fitness test (push-ups, squats, jumping jacks)
    • Lifting up to 50 lbs
    • Climbing and descending multiple flights of stairs quickly
Preferred Qualifications
  • Experience in high‑traffic, fast‑paced environments.
  • Background in customer service, with strong conflict‑resolution skills.
  • Prior experience working in public transportation, emergency response, or similar community‑facing roles.
  • Military veterans with honorable discharge status are encouraged to apply.
